Section 23.70 - Amount of Repayment Assistance
Current through Reg. 50, No. 13; March 28, 2025
(a) A physician whose total student-loan indebtedness is at least $180,000 when the physician first establishes eligibility for the program may receive loan repayment assistance based on full-time service for the following amounts:
(b) A physician whose total student-loan indebtedness is less than $180,000 when the physician first establishes eligibility for the program may receive loan repayment assistance based on full-time service for the amounts required to repay the indebtedness over a period of four years, with annual increases that are proportional to the annual increases for physicians whose student loan indebtedness is at least $180,000.
(c) A physician may receive prorated loan repayment assistance based on the percentage of full-time service provided for each service period, if providing direct patient care for a minimum of 20 hours per week for each service period.
